WELCOME TO THE GET SMART WEB

This membership only website was designed to empower and educate individuals on taking business to the next level.

GSW is a consulting and a 'by subscription/members only' website that specializes in providing detailed information for professionals interested in starting, growing, and increasing their presence in the business world. GSW delivers updated news, technology, discussion groups, as well as group and one on one consulting. Potential and existing business owners are taught Internet based business structures, marketing and advertising platforms, as well as community building and relationship driven business strategies.

At GSW we believe that you can create wealth while living a balanced and on-purpose life.

In Business Your Body Language Says It All
Bridget Ayers

What does your body language say about you?

In business it is not just what you say but how you say it that matters. When preparing for a meeting, a presentation, or a networking event most people will work on what they are going to say, set out the outfit they are going to wear, but rarely do they practice the body language they will use.
